Find each Companion area and understand how the interface is organized.

The left sidebar groups views by the operational question they answer. The page title and context change, but the navigation remains available throughout the Companion.

GroupViewsUse it for
OverviewDashboardBroad health and capacity scan
NetworkOverview, Network Map, IsolationTraffic, topology, paths, and customer separation
OperationsServices, Incidents, ProblemsService health and active or recurring failures
InfrastructureHosts, Facility Map, PowerPhysical placement, fleet state, electrical and thermal capacity
BusinessCustomersCustomer health, commitments, and revenue context
KnowledgeKnowledge BaseGuides, hardware facts, customer concepts, and runbooks
SystemSettings, DiagnosticsLocal preferences and API data checks

The bottom sidebar badge shows whether the Local API is connected. Report a Bug opens the project's external Discord channel; it is not an in-game action.

A practical navigation pattern

  1. Start broad on Dashboard.
  2. Open the domain matching the signal: Network, Operations, Infrastructure, or Business.
  3. Search or filter the relevant table.
  4. Open a row, node, or rack for details.
  5. Use the location and root-cause context to investigate in Uptime.
